I think the safety net is about the fact that it is the place that we really know, understand the laws and understand the language. Instead of the insecurity that we feel because we are in a different country we feel more secure and more confident and this effects how we think. Like putting on old comfy shoes.

Rosemary
I was thinking of more financial help, as in benefits. The Spanish do not have the safety net in their own country of financial help. My parents had to emigrate to the UK because they had no work, here no work means NO MONEY. If you have paid into the system there is limited help, but it is very limited and only lasts , according to your contributions. A lot of people go back because they miss family etc. I am sure now, (with the economic climate)that most(families of working age with children), will be returning for financial reasons and not personal ones.
